What is planned?

N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that the Borough Council has received applications for Planning Permission (including under the General Regulations 1992), Listed Building Consent, potential Departure, Major Development or which may affect a Conservation Area, Public Right of Way or for works to trees in a Conservation Area or covered by a Tree Preservation Order.

White Rose Farm House, 44 White Rose Lane, Woking. PLAN/2024/0607/BBA: Listing Building Consent for re-roofing, including installation of new membrane and roof battens and relaying of existing tiles.

Kiln Barn, Berry Lane, Worplesdon, Guildford. PLAN/2024/0569/BRB: Change of use of existing building to four residential dwellings (Class C3), alongside associated external alterations, car parking, cycle and refuse storage and landscaping (Amended site address).

30 – 38 High Road, Byfleet. PLAN/2024/0603/BC: Erection of a three-storey flat roof rear extension and rooftop extension to existing building to accommodate 10no residential units (Use Class C3) along with external alterations to existing building and cycle and vehicular parking with associated landscaping.

Gable End, Littlewick Road, Knaphill, Woking. PLAN/2024/0626/ER: Enlarging existing side dormer.

Longstone, Maybourne Rise, Mayford, Woking. PLAN/2024/0629/DR: Erection of two storey front and rear extensions, single storey side extension, roof extensions including raising of the ridge height and front and rear dormer windows to create first floor accommodation, rear raised patio and changes to external finishes and external alterations following demolition of existing garage.

NB: You should be aware that the Local Government (Access to Information) Act 2000 allows anyone the right to examine and receive copies of your representations.

Details of the application, together with submitted plans and documents may be viewed at www.woking.gov.uk/planning/publicaccess. Any representations should be submitted within 21 days from the date of this notice.
